Wisconsin weather is tough on outdoor spaces. Winters bring snow and ice. Summers can be hot and humid. This means your patio needs to be strong. We choose materials that can handle the freeze and thaw cycles. This prevents cracking and damage. Our team knows how to prepare the ground properly for our climate. This is key to a long-lasting patio.

When looking for a concrete contractor in Wisconsin, think about their experience with our local weather. Ask about their process for dealing with frost heave. A good contractor will explain how they prepare the base for your paver patio. This preparation is what makes the difference. We focus on quality work. We want your patio to look great for years.

What is a concrete contractor called?

A concrete contractor is often called a concrete mason or a concrete finisher. They specialize in pouring, shaping, and finishing concrete. For your Wisconsin patio, look for someone with experience in decorative concrete work and paver installations.

What is poor man's concrete?

This term usually refers to a simpler, less durable concrete mix. It might be used for very basic, temporary structures. For a permanent patio in Wisconsin, we recommend a properly formulated mix for longevity and appearance.
